2026/3/17 $BTC Trend Assessment: Short-term High-Level Consolidation Within an Uptrend



1. **Primary Trend**:**Clear uptrend**. Evidence includes: price making new stage highs, bullish EMA dual-line golden cross with upward alignment, MACD operating above the zero line with positive histogram, RSI maintaining above 50 in strong zone.

2. **Current Status**: After price reached a $76,000 high, it has pulled back. Combined with StochRSI's extreme overbought signal and the upper shadow of the latest candlestick, the market**may enter short-term high-level consolidation or technical correction** in the near term to digest profit-taking and repair overbought indicators.

3. **Conclusion**: Currently in a**short-term high-level consolidation/consolidation phase within a long-term uptrend**. The trend has not reversed, but momentum for direct continuous upside pushes may temporarily weaken.

### **Key Levels**

* **Upper Resistance Levels**:
* **Strong Resistance**:**$76,000** (recent high and psychological level).
* **Secondary Resistance**:**$75,000**(near previous highs) and**$74,900** (March 16 high).

* **Lower Support Levels**:
* **Near-term Strong Support**:**$71,000 - $72,000** zone (support platform formed after March 4 breakout; also where the EMA slow line currently sits).
* **Dynamic Support**:**EMA fast line (~$72,211)**and**EMA slow line (~$70,804)**. In an uptrend, price pullbacks to moving averages are common healthy corrections.
* **Key Trend Support**:**$68,000** (starting point of breakthrough on February 25, also upper edge of previous consolidation range; a break below would challenge the uptrend).

**Summary**: BTC is currently in a healthy uptrend but faces short-term technical correction pressure. Traders should monitor price consolidation between**$74,000 - $76,000**. If price stabilizes above the**$71,000 - $72,000** support zone accompanied by renewed volume expansion, it could gather strength for another push higher. If it breaks below $70,800 (EMA slow line) and fails to recover, caution is warranted that the uptrend could transition into a deeper pullback or wider consolidation.
